WebMar 29, 2024 · 4. Eat more omega-3 fatty acids. Omega-3 fatty acids are considered to be "good" fats, and the regular consumption of omega-3s can help your body develop lower levels of triglycerides. [2] Eat roughly two servings of fatty fish per week. If you do so consistently, you may see a change in your triglyceride levels.
